Indigenous Cattle Producer's Workshop

Indigenous cattlemen and women from across Australia’s north will travel to the East Kimberley town of Kununurra to participate in an Indigenous Producer's Workshop from November 23 to 26 - a joint initiative by the Department of Agriculture and Food, WA and Indigenous Land Corporation's National Indigenous Pastoral Enterprises (NIPE).

The workshop aims to expand the operating principles of the Business Management Advisory Project (BMAP) into WA. BMAP is an initiative of the Indigenous Pastoral Program-a collaborative partnership of key stakeholders involved in the Northern Territory’s pastoral sector. By participating in BMAP pastoralists learn to better manage risk and to increase the profitability and sustainability of their land.
